So What Actually Is an AI Agent?
Let's clear something up: an AI agent is not a chatbot. It's not Siri. It's not that little widget in the corner of a website that asks "How can I help you today?" and then can't.
An AI agent is a dedicated digital employee that works for your business and only your business. Here's what makes it fundamentally different from anything you've used before:
It runs on dedicated hardware. Not some shared cloud server where your data sits next to ten thousand other companies. Your agent runs on hardware that you own, in your environment, under your control. Your business data never leaves your possession.
It has persistent memory. ChatGPT forgets you exist the moment you close the tab. An AI agent remembers everything — your products, your customers, your preferences, your brand voice, that decision you made three months ago about pricing strategy. It builds a deep understanding of your business over time.
It takes action. This is the big one. ChatGPT generates text. An AI agent does things. It sends emails, updates your inventory, researches competitors, manages your calendar, audits your website, generates reports. It doesn't just suggest — it executes.
It gets smarter. Every interaction, every task, every piece of feedback makes it better at serving your specific business. After six months, your agent knows your business almost as well as you do.
It works 24/7. No breaks, no sick days, no benefits, no "I'll get to it Monday." Your agent is working at 2 AM on a Saturday just as effectively as 10 AM on a Tuesday.
